You don't need it to be rooted, just extract the zip file from: http://support.asus.com/download.as...rmer Prime TF201&p=20&s=16&os=32&hashedid=n/a
Once extracted, you'll see another zipfile.
Rename the extracted zip file to: EP201_SDUPDATE.ZIP put it in your SD card main folder.
Follow instructions with the volume- (volume down) & pwr button.
